A woman covers her face to protect herself from the pollution in a street of Dhaka, Bangladesh, April 29, 2019. A World Health Organisation study reveals that the major causes of child deaths globally are caused by diseases and conditions that can be directly attributed to pollution levels in the environment – such as air pollution, unsafe water, sanitation, inadequate hygiene or exposure to chemicals.
